> if you make a piece of statonery - get it ready to send - then save it to
your desktop as a .mht
> send it to them as an attachment - it should open in their browser for
them to see it. I was told originally that I had to put the entire thing in
quotation marks - but as I recall, I didn't have to do that. It's been a
good while since I've done it.
> But - it's a pain. not sure what versions of AOL support this, but I've
done it for a couple of years now.
